IRC sobre SSL no Weechat dá “erro: um pacote TLS inesperado foi recebido”.

3

Estou tentando ver o SSL para o IRC por meio do weechat , mas estou tendo problemas.

Gerei um arquivo .pem para meu nick e também instalei o ca-bundle.crt , mas continuo recebendo um erro de handshake TLS.

15:39:14 freenode  ℹ  ╡ irc: connecting to server chat.freenode.net/6667 (SSL)...
15:39:14 freenode =!= ╡ irc: TLS handshake failed
15:39:14 freenode =!= ╡ irc: error: An unexpected TLS packet was received.
15:39:14 freenode  ℹ  ╡ irc: reconnecting to server in 10 seconds

Eu tenho lido os documentos aqui , aparecem para ter todas as minhas configurações corretas e ter um arquivo pem válido, mas não sei qual poderia ser o problema.

weechat.network.gnutls_ca_file            string   "/usr/local/opt/curl-ca-bundle/share/ca-bundle.crt"
irc.server.freenode.ssl              boolean  on
irc.server.freenode.ssl_cert         string   "%h/ssl/nick.pem"
irc.server.freenode.ssl_priorities  string   "NORMAL:-VERS-TLS-ALL:+VERS-TLS1.0:+VERS-SSL3.0:%COMPAT"

Alguma ideia? Todas as dicas ou ideias são apreciadas.

    
por mhartington 27.12.2014 / 22:00

2 respostas

2

15:39:14 freenode  ℹ  ╡ irc: connecting to server chat.freenode.net/6667 (SSL)...

Weechat usa como padrão a porta 6667 se você não especificar. O Freenode usa 66 9 7.

/set irc.server.freenode.addresses irc.freenode.net/6697
    
por 28.09.2016 / 12:38
1

Eu sei que essa é uma pergunta muito antiga, mas é mostrada nos principais resultados do Google.

O que corrige esse erro, muitas vezes, está jogando com irc.server.servername.ssl_dhkey_size . Alguns servidores aceitam 512 , alguns 1024 . tente poderes de dois e veja se funciona.

Eu também gostaria que alguém pudesse esclarecer por que isso está realmente funcionando.

    
por 02.07.2016 / 03:24

Tags